Redalert's guide to building Wandering Spinners
« Reply #23 on: December 03, 2018, 09:12:26 AM »
You're probably wondering what wandering spinners are- the name says it all. Wandering spinners are simple, switch-activated bots that ride around on one wheel or on disks (like drum heads in Ironforge). Wandering Spinners use their spinner weapon to ricochet the bot off walls. Oh, and tear chunks off opponents.

Wandering Spinners differ from One Wheeled HS in the factor that they drive almost perfectly straight. They never drive in tight circles, and they never zigzag.

Another factor, Wandering Spinners are typically slow, and all power is devoted to the weapon motor, so the bot can easily bounce off walls. Wandering Spinners' weapons have to be built super-tough in order to avoid fracturing when bumping a wall.

In this topic, you'll find step-by-step instructions for how to build wandering spinners.

Re: Redalert's guide to building Wandering Spinners
« Reply #24 on: December 03, 2018, 09:23:29 AM »
To start off, let's build a simple ironforge- developed wandering spinner. This will be your first feel for what wandering spinners are like.

1. Begin by mapping out the chassis shown, and then adjusting it to the MINIMUM height as shown.
 
screenshot_2.bmp


2. Attach the components shown. The centeral Ztek is from the MEDIUM category, and is raised up as high as possible.
 
screenshot_3.bmp

 
screenshot_4.bmp


3. Attach a 10-sided disk to the ztek. This will be the foundation of your HS. Add beater bars as shown.
 
screenshot_5.bmp
 
screenshot_6.bmp

It doesn't matter what weapons you attach to the beater bars. Steel blades are recommended, though.

4. To keep your wandering spinner from falling over, add a weapon or extender of your choice to the top. I used the largest razor tip.
 
screenshot_7.bmp


5. You'll need two controls- the first one is titled "Spin". Wire it to drive both motors clockwise.
 
screenshot_8.bmp


6. Now, add a Fire control. This is used to lurch the wandering spinner when an opponent is near. Wire it to spin both motors clockwise. Add the largest circular smartzone around the bot to trigger it if AIed.
 
screenshot_9.bmp


7. Add 10 mm. Aluminum to the bot. You may now texture it as you wish. Go ahead and export it.

8. Try it out ;)

Building drum-driven wandering spinner

1. Chassis is set as shown.
 
S1.bmp


2. the baseplate anchors are raised up 3 notches and the drums are the largest and widest.
 
S2.bmp


3. use a 20 cm. black extender in order to attach the disk below the chassis. The 1 cm. extender is to keep the spinner from stalling.
 
S3.bmp


4. attach armor to the baseplate anchor, and add a black plate on top of the bot on another 0 deg. baseplate anchor. The pole spikes on the wheels keep the bot from getting stuck and also provide protection.
 
S4.bmp

armor dimensions- back armor is 30x80, side armor is 30x40, and front armor is 30x60.

5. use the same controls of your previous wandering spinner for this one. Left motor  spins CLOCKWISE for this bot and the weapon motor and right motor spin COUNTERCLOCKWISE for this bot. AS in the previous one, add the largest smartzone to trigger it.
 
S5.bmp


6. Use a long extender or weapon to act as a stabilizer for your bot.
 
S6.bmp

this will keep it from flipping over.

7. Texture it however you want, and add 3 mm. Titanium.

8. Done!
